Burger retiring from SEIU, Change to Win
The Hill, August 12, 2010
Anna Burger, a top labor leader at the SEIU and Change to Win, will leave that position, according to an official. Burger will retire from her positions as secretary-treasurer at the Service Employees International Union and chairwoman of the Change to Win coalition, marking an era of major transition for the powerful union. Her departure comes after she lost the election to replace Andy Stern as the top leader of the SEIU earlier this year, leaving Mary Kay Henry as the union's new president. SEIU has been one of the biggest boosters of President Obama's agenda, helping push through a number of legislative priorities and spending big on behalf of Democratic candidates.
